In a compelling exploration of the interplay between science and society, this work delves into the profound impact of Albert Einstein's theory of relativity over the century since its inception. It unravels how this groundbreaking scientific achievement not only revolutionized the field of physics but also reshaped societal perspectives on time, space, and the very fabric of reality.
The authors skillfully weave Einstein's life and scientific contributions with broader themes of cultural and historical significance, reflecting on the transformative effects his ideas have had on various aspects of society. With detailed analysis and thoughtful commentary, they highlight how Einstein's theories encouraged a reevaluation of traditional views and sparked comprehensive societal shifts.
Additionally, the book thoughtfully addresses the legacy of relativity in modern scientific discourse and its implications for contemporary issues. It serves as both a tribute to Einstein's enduring influence and a catalyst for ongoing dialogue about the relationship between scientific innovation and societal progress.
Through vivid illustrations of Einstein's thought processes and the historical context surrounding his work, the narrative captures the essence of an era marked by intellectual curiosity and the pursuit of new frontiers in understanding. This engaging read illuminates a pivotal moment in history, inviting readers to reflect on how science continues to shape our collective consciousness.
